  2. Wash and scrub potatoes. Pat dry with paper towels, then poke holes all over the spuds with a fork. Brush the potatoes with oil. Sprinkle with salt and pepper then bake in a preheated oven for 50 to 60 mins or until potatoes are fork tender. While the potatoes are baking cook the bacon in the air fryer or on the stovetop till crispy.
